Texas Blues

Picture: close-up shot of a hand plucking the strings on a guitarA style with a more relaxed sound, Texas Blues began about the same time as Piedmont Blues, during the 1920s. Like Piedmont Blues, the main instrument is guitar, but it is used as an extension of vocals rather than just an accompaniment. The earliest version encompassed both singing and country blues but is less romantic than the other two forms. After World War II Texas Blues evolved into more of an electric style that featured single-string guitar over a background of horns.

Musicians:

  • T-Bone Walker
  • Bobby "Blue" Bland
  • Freddie King
  • Lightnin' Hopkins
